Open Concept Kitchen - Pros And Cons?

Recommended Posts

Hi,

Want to get advice from members who have an open concept kitchen. What are the pros and especially the cons..

I bought a Fujioh FX900 hood which is supposed to be quite good at sucking oil. But I'm concerned about the dirt, smoke and smell from cooking spreading throughout the living room and also whether there is a problem with air con for the space if the kitchen is not closed up. I know it will look nice but if not practical also no use..

Are these very big issues for open concept kitchen? We mostly cook western style food or no major stir frying...

It is smelly. And unless you just use the oven or only steaming/boiling, u can't avoid the oiliness and smell.

I regretted an open kitchen so with my new Reno, I'm closing it up again. But instead of closing it fully with concrete, I'm using glass to close off the cooking area and a counter top in the open area leading to the living room. I think this is the best of both worlds. I get the enclosed kitchen for cooking and at the same time, I get the counter for the open area.
